Job Title: Product Manager - Data & AI Delivery
Location: San Jose CA or Dallas or New jersey or Boston
Position Summary
Lead delivery of analytics, AI, and data products from intake through adoption. Own governance, backlog prioritization, stakeholder alignment, and business outcome realization across cross-functional Data & AI delivery pods.
Key Responsibilities
Own intake management, ensuring every request includes business decision, decision owner, hypothesis, required data, and success measures.
Build and maintain MECE question trees and obtain sponsor sign-off before analysis begins.
Own and prioritize the pod backlog and sequence analytical workstreams.
Lead delivery cadence including sprint commitments, analytics gates, demos, grooming sessions, and steering reviews.
Enforce stage-gate governance across Frame, Data Readiness, Explore & Analyze, Build, and Adopt & Sustain phases.
Monitor blockers and escalate unresolved issues within defined timelines.
Publish weekly delivery scorecards covering insight velocity, dashboard delivery, compliance, quality, and adoption metrics.
Own the Definition of Done and validate completion of all governance, adoption, and decommissioning requirements.
Drive business adoption through user enablement, usage tracking, and enhancement ownership.
